If your TriggerTech AR Safety will not engage or disengage properly, the issue is typically related to the interaction between the safety selector, trigger system, or lower receiver tolerances.
First, ensure the firearm is unloaded and safe to work on.
Verify that both the trigger and safety selector were installed according to their respective installation instructions. During installation, the safety selector should be installed before fully tightening any trigger retention or snug-down hardware, if applicable. Proper alignment between the trigger system and safety selector is important for reliable operation.
It is also important to confirm that the hammer is in the cocked position when attempting to engage the safety, as most AR-style safeties will not engage with the hammer forward.
If the issue persists after reinstalling and verifying alignment, please contact TriggerTech Support with details regarding your lower receiver, trigger model, and safety configuration, and we would be happy to assist further.
